The Role
Legend is looking for a dynamic and driven Junior Legal Counsel to join our Legal team. The role will be based in London. As Junior Legal Counsel, youâll play a key role supporting the business across a range of legal areas â with a primary focus on employment law, data protection law and commercial & supplier agreements, and additional exposure to regulatory and intellectual property matters, with other legal support as required by the team and business. Youâll collaborate closely with creative, tech, and product teams across gaming and digital entertainment to deliver pragmatic, solutionsâoriented legal advice. With autonomy and impact, youâll own your workstreams endâtoâend and see your advice and support directly influence business decisions. This is a fantastic opportunity to join a commercially focused, fastâpaced legal team where youâll have the autonomy to lead your own workstreams.
Your Impact
Employment Law Support: Provide practical guidance to our People Team and managers on domestic and crossâborder employment matters, contracts and policies.
Data Protection & Compliance: Assist in managing GDPR compliance, including taking ownership of data governance documentation, policy updates, providing data protection guidance relating to new business initiatives, data subject requests, DPAs with 3rd parties, and training internal teams.
Contracting: Draft, review, and negotiate a full range of supplier and customer agreements.
IP & Regulatory Support: Help manage intellectual property matters and support with compliance with relevant gaming marketing regulations.
Operational Enablement: Create playbooks, templates, and selfâservice tools across the areas referred to above that streamline processes and empower internal teams.
What Youâll Bring
Qualified Solicitor (England & Wales or equivalent) with around 2â3 years PQE gained in a commercial, corporate, or technologyâfocused environment â whether in private practice or inâhouse. A solid grounding in employment law and data protection (GDPR), with the confidence to provide clear, practical advice. Proven experience drafting, reviewing, and negotiating customer and supplier contracts and supporting business teams through the contracting process. Strong communication skills â ability to translate complex legal concepts into straightforward guidance. A proactive, commercially minded problemâsolver who can balance legal risk with practical business realities. Strong collaboration and relationshipâbuilding skills, with the ability to partner effectively across teams such as HR, Product, and Marketing. Bonus points if you have experience or interest in intellectual property and gaming marketing regulation.
